What is the difference between Internship Embedded Hardware vs Embedded Hardware Engineer?

AspectInternship Embedded HardwareEmbedded Hardware Engineer
CredentialsTypically pursuing or recently completed relevant degreeBachelor's or higher in Electrical/Electronic Engineering
Work EnvironmentTraining-focused, entry-level projectsFull-time professional role, project development
Industry UsageInternship programs in tech, automotive, consumer electronicsDesign, develop, and test embedded hardware systems

The main difference is that an Internship Embedded Hardware is a temporary, learning-focused position for students or recent graduates, while an Embedded Hardware Engineer is a full-time professional responsible for designing and developing embedded hardware systems. Internships provide hands-on experience, whereas engineers apply their skills to real-world projects in a professional setting.

Job description

Join iRocket for a Summer 2026 internship and get hands-on experience building reusable space-launch vehicles. Interns will be embedded in teams across propulsion, avionics, manufacturing, test, launch operations, and data. This is a chance to contribute to real hardware, real tests, and real launches.

The Role

  • Work on meaningful projects under mentorship from senior engineers.
  • Contribute to hardware design, test campaigns, manufacturing workflows, data-pipelines, or launch readiness tasks.
  • Participate in team meetings, hardware builds, data reviews, and test/launch operations.
  • Present your summer project outcomes to the broader team at program end.

Requirements

  • Currently enrolled in a Bachelor's or Master's program in Engineering, Computer Science, Data Science, or related technical field.
  • Strong academic performance, interest in space/launch, and ability to work in a fast-paced, multidisciplinary environment.
  • Experience with CAD, coding, data analytics, lab/test work, or manufacturing is a plus.
  • U.S. Citizenship or eligibility to work in the U.S. without sponsorship.
